Catatan pelancong tentang Kochi, Kerala di Februari
February sits at the end of the stretch the Kochi and Kerala forums recommend - October to February - and their framing is comparative: less humid than April and May, little falling from the sky, cotton clothes and nothing more. The detail worth having is that the month is not uniform. Early and mid-February are the pleasant part; by the end of it the heat is building and the humidity with it, which is the beginning of the long uncomfortable run into May. It is also the right time for what most people come for, an overnight houseboat on the backwaters at Alleppey or Kumarakom. The record: 32.4C days that feel like 38C, 24.6C nights, 1.5 precipitation days, humidity 74 percent, a 29.5C sea - and AQI 122.

Kerala-forum threads on September weather (Kochi specifically among the destinations discussed) describe it as the tail end of the southwest monsoon, rain subsiding from its peak but still a real presence most days rather than gone entirely. Posters are consistent it isn't a washout month - heavy rain doesn't fall constantly, more scattered showers between clearer stretches, and regulars call September an increasingly good pick as the greenery left behind by the monsoon peaks right around now. Crowds and prices both stay at their lowest, a genuine upside for budget-conscious travelers willing to accept some rain risk. Humidity remains high regardless of whether it's actively raining, the more constant discomfort. The record actually runs wetter than the tail-end framing implies: 30.6C days feeling like a punishing 37C, 24.5C nights, a notably high 263mm across 26.4 days, 88 percent humidity, a 29C sea and 7.7 hours of sun - still deep in the wet season by the numbers.
December is the middle of the Kerala season - regulars put the good window at mid-November to mid-February and the best of it at mid-December to mid-January - and that is the problem as much as the recommendation. Hotels fill through December and January, so the advice is to book as soon as the dates are fixed. The weather is sunny and mostly dry, with our row giving 55.9mm across 6.3 days, and their figures of about 32C by day and 23C at night almost exactly ours. What they flag is humidity, which on this coast stays high whatever the rain does: our row says 81 percent, turning 31.8C into a feels-like 38C. The record: 9.7 hours of sun, a 29.9C sea and AQI 91.

Agenda di Kochi, Kerala pada Februari
Acara musiman berulang, fenomena alam, penutupan, dan hari libur — dikurasi dan bersumber jelas.
- Festival
Ernakulathappan Utsavam
15 Jan – 10 Feb · biasanyaPerayaan keagamaanRamaiEight days at the Shiva temple on Durbar Hall Ground: caparisoned elephants lined up for the evening processions, panchari melam and fireworks. The date follows the Malayalam month of Makaram, so it moves. Sumber ↗
- Musim
Fort Kochi season
1 Nov – 28 FebMusim kemarauRamaiThe rain stops and Fort Kochi fills: homestays on Princess Street booked out, kathakali shows twice a night, and cruise ships tying up at Willingdon Island most weeks.
- Festival
Kochi-Muziris Biennale
10 Des – 31 Mar · biasanyaFestival seniRamaiPesan lebih awalSouth Asia's biggest contemporary art show, spread over godowns and warehouses across Fort Kochi. It runs every other winter, not every year — the seventh edition opens in December 2027. Sumber ↗
